Transaction 70fba7be70b358f77e88b2f9a879d7f1e38cb04fd69d648f9510964cc9ec0068
1 Input
2 Outputs
- 70fba7be70b358f77e88b2f9a879d7f1e38cb04fd69d648f9510964cc9ec0068:0
- 70fba7be70b358f77e88b2f9a879d7f1e38cb04fd69d648f9510964cc9ec0068:1
value 1341807
address 3L9AQfximi3HKjyCyr2ctbyLmjLDPqA6xM
value 18933593
address 14Xd8RtZCKpVBNUHWRmfSDSTGhGcswdejr